Q: Is 15,205,101 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 15,205,101 is not a prime number.

Why is 15,205,101 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 15205101 can be evenly divided by 1 3 43 129 311 379 933 1,137 13,373 16,297 40,119 48,891 117,869 353,607 5,068,367 and 15,205,101, with no remainder.

Since 15,205,101 cannot be divided by just 1 and 15,205,101, it is not a prime number.
